Do Solar Panels Attract Lightning?

Well, let''s start by busting a myth. Solar panels don''t attract lightning. Having a metal structure on your roof might seem like a magnet for trouble, but it doesn''t work that way. Solar panels are made of silicon, glass, and aluminum, not materials that attract lightning. If you''re worried about lightning, you should look up!

Photovoltaic effect

The photovoltaic effect is a process that generates voltage or electric current in a photovoltaic cell when it is exposed to sunlight. It is this effect that makes solar panels useful, as it is how the cells within the panel convert sunlight to electrical energy. The photovoltaic effect was first discovered in 1839 by Edmond Becquerel.

Does earth's magnetic field affect solar panel performance?

A computer simulation of the Earth’s magnetic field in a period of normal polarity between reversals. Researchers at the Multimedia University of Kenya have claimed the Earth’s magnetic field affects solar panel performance in the same manner fields from power lines, transformers and other electrical equipment can.

How does a static magnetic field affect a solar panel?

The scientists observed their static magnetic field prompted considerable variation in the panel’s voltage and current parameters, fill factor, maximum power and conversion efficiency. The changes were produced by the ‘Hall effect’, which determines voltage differences across an electrical conductor.
